I SEE LONDON, I SEE FRANCE.

Gabe and I escaped the grind and spent 2 weeks in London and France. I tried to remember all our favorite spots and of course the hotels we stayed at and listed them below.

LONDON:

  • We first stayed at The Orange Public House & Hotel. It was really cool - super small, I think only 4 rooms with the restaurant/bar downstairs. We liked this spot a lot.

  • Then we moved over to the Artist Residence. I’m a fan - I’ll be back. It’s the perfect little creative boutique hotel.

  • Sale E Pepe Ristorante - simple, quaint pasta spot.

  • Wahaca - we’re always seeking out Mexican food wherever we go. Not sure if that really a good idea - but this place was pretty good when you miss regular food.

  • Rebel’s Alliance - moto shop

  • D/F Mexico - round 2 of finding Mexican food in London. We’re weird, I know,

  • Polpo - small Italian restaurant - the one on Beak St. We really loved this spot. Highly recommend.

PARIS:

  • We stayed at the Sofitel Paris Baltimore Tour Eiffel. It’s cute and has great views of the Eiffel Tower. And a room balcony is always a plus.

  • As for food, to be honest France is tough for us. We spend most that week fantasizing about Javier’s Cantina back home. We survived on croissants, cheese sandwiches and fries. We ate at a random pasta place twice. However, the very last night we discovered Ralph Lauren’s restaurant at 173 Boulevard Saint-Germain and had we found it earlier we would have been there every night. So good.

HONOLULU

Just got back from the annual Hawaii trip. Gabe started out with the island vibes a week early. He flew out to Kona to film for Lexus. Afterward we met up in Oahu for a week of relaxing/exploring. Pow! Wow! Hawaii was of course happening and we only had one day of filming together, so it really did feel like a vacation.

As always, a list of places to hit up if you find yourself on the island.

  • The Modern - My all time favorite hotel on the planet. Best poolside vibes and breakfast.
  • Goofy for brunch. It's not only super tasty but really cute inside. It's like eating in a treehouse.
  • Eternity Beach - private little beach spot.
  • BLT Steak - this is our go-to Valentine's day dinner for the last few years. Get the lobster.
  • Shrimp Truck - if you venture up to the North Shore definitely stop off at the Shrimp Truck on the side of the road. It's pretty yum.
  • Lanikai Pillboxes - mild little 20 minute hike. The view is the reward. 
  • Pow! Wow! Hawaii - if you go in February while they're painting it's cool to check it out and attend all the events happening. We're usually out there filming it :)
  • Arvo Coffee - Super cute and they have some cool home goods. We got a plant pot.
  • Pioneer Saloon - If you're looking for a good Hawaiian Plate Lunch, this is it.
  • Mono - Cool little shop that sells design goods.
  • Hanauma Bay - The most magical spot there is. Go for the snorkeling.

NAPA VALLEY

What's better than a birthday with wine and lots of it. Gabe whisked me off to Napa Valley to do some wine tasting. It's all pretty self explanatory in the video but here are the highlights: 

  • Silver Car - literally the coolest rental car ever. It's only in a few cities as of now, but you get a new silver Audi every time. Pretty fancy - it really set the tone for the whole trip.
  • Charlie Palmer Mystic Hotel in San Fran
  • Hops & Hominy for dinner in San Fran
  • Robert Mondavi Winery
  • Menage a Trois Winery
  • Black Stallion Winery
  • Monticello Winery
  • Senza Hotel - seriously amazing boutique hotel. I mean it had a fireplace and was surrounded by vineyards. I loved it.
  • Grace's Table for brunch in Napa
  • San Tung Chinese in San Fran
